.home-hero[data-v-9231faae]{height:100svh;width:100%}.slide[data-v-9231faae]{height:100%;position:relative}.slide__content[data-v-9231faae]{bottom:0;top:0;z-index:2}.slide__award[data-v-9231faae],.slide__content[data-v-9231faae]{left:0;position:absolute;right:0}.slide__award[data-v-9231faae]{background-image:url(./award.EQgyRwkl.png);background-size:cover;height:2.9375rem;margin:0 auto;top:4.6875rem;width:10.625rem}@media(min-width:1024px){.slide__award[data-v-9231faae]{height:4rem;left:auto;margin:initial;right:2.25rem;top:5.375rem;width:14.375rem}}.slide__cover[data-v-9231faae]{height:100%;position:relative;z-index:1}.slide__cover img[data-v-9231faae]{display:block;height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.slide__info[data-v-9231faae]{bottom:1.4375rem;color:#fff;left:1.25rem;position:absolute}.slide__title[data-v-9231faae]{margin-bottom:.5rem}.slide__link[data-v-9231faae],.slide__title[data-v-9231faae]{font-size:var(--font-body-body-text-size);line-height:var(--font-body-body-line-height)}.slide__link[data-v-9231faae]{font-family:var(--font-secondary);font-weight:400;text-decoration:underline}.link-card[data-v-c20e8ac9]{display:block;position:relative}.link-card__image[data-v-c20e8ac9]{aspect-ratio:160/228;background-color:#efeeed;min-width:10rem;overflow:hidden;position:relative}@media(min-width:1024px){.link-card__image[data-v-c20e8ac9]{aspect-ratio:474/610;width:auto}}.link-card__image-inner[data-v-c20e8ac9]{inset:0;position:absolute;transition:.2s ease-in-out}.link-card__title[data-v-c20e8ac9]{bottom:0;font-size:var(--font-body-body-text-size);left:0;line-height:var(--font-body-body-line-height);padding-bottom:.625rem;position:absolute;right:0;text-align:center}@media(min-width:1024px){.link-card__title[data-v-c20e8ac9]{font-size:var(--font-headings-h3-text-size);line-height:var(--font-headings-h3-line-height);padding-bottom:0;padding-top:1rem;position:static}.link-card:hover .link-card__image-inner[data-v-c20e8ac9]{opacity:.5}}.home-links[data-v-4a193584]{display:flex;flex-wrap:nowrap;gap:.25rem;overflow-x:auto;padding-bottom:1.75rem;padding-top:.25rem;white-space:nowrap;-webkit-overflow-scrolling:touch}.home-links__item[data-v-4a193584]{flex-shrink:0}@media(min-width:1024px){.home-links[data-v-4a193584]{display:grid;gap:.5rem;grid-template-columns:repeat(3,minmax(0,1fr));overflow-x:initial;padding-bottom:0;padding-top:.5rem}}.home-cover[data-v-42c1b5fc]{height:100vh;position:relative}@media(min-width:1024px){.home-cover[data-v-42c1b5fc]{aspect-ratio:1440/720;height:auto}}.home-cover__image[data-v-42c1b5fc]{height:100%;width:100%}.home-cover__image img[data-v-42c1b5fc]{display:block;height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.home-cover__content[data-v-42c1b5fc]{inset:0;position:absolute;z-index:1}.home-cover__container[data-v-42c1b5fc]{color:#fff;display:flex;flex-direction:column;height:100%;justify-content:flex-end;padding-bottom:.75rem}@media(min-width:1024px){.home-cover__container[data-v-42c1b5fc]{padding-bottom:1.75rem}}.home-cover__title[data-v-42c1b5fc]{font-size:var(--font-body-lg-text-size);line-height:var(--font-body-lg-line-height);margin-bottom:.5rem}.home-cover__link[data-v-42c1b5fc]{font-family:var(--font-secondary);font-size:var(--font-body-body-text-size);font-weight:400;line-height:var(--font-body-body-line-height);text-decoration:underline}.home-products[data-v-65b4a4c4]{display:flex;flex-wrap:nowrap;gap:.25rem;overflow-x:auto;padding-bottom:1.75rem;padding-top:.25rem;white-space:nowrap;-webkit-overflow-scrolling:touch}.home-products__item[data-v-65b4a4c4]{flex-shrink:0}@media(min-width:1024px){.home-products[data-v-65b4a4c4]{display:grid;gap:.5rem;grid-template-columns:repeat(3,minmax(0,1fr));overflow-x:initial;padding-bottom:0;padding-top:0}}.home-lifestyle[data-v-1da1afeb]{display:grid;gap:.25rem;grid-template-columns:repeat(2,minmax(0,1fr))}@media(min-width:1024px){.home-lifestyle[data-v-1da1afeb]{gap:.5rem}}.home-lifestyle__image[data-v-1da1afeb]{aspect-ratio:178/236}@media(min-width:1024px){.home-lifestyle__image[data-v-1da1afeb]{aspect-ratio:716/952}}.home-lifestyle__image img[data-v-1da1afeb]{display:block;height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.home[data-v-d80d8097]{margin-top:calc(var(--header-height-mobile)*-1)}@media(min-width:1024px){.home[data-v-d80d8097]{margin-top:calc(var(--header-height-desktop)*-1)}}.home__cover[data-v-d80d8097],.home__lifestyle[data-v-d80d8097]{padding-top:3.5rem}
